I'm trying to view a list of all dataset names in a library called SAPEng that begin with /BIC/ (the datasets were created in SAP).
Any ideas?
Thank you.
You should be able to use SQL and the sas dictionary tables to get what you want.
Proc sql;
select *
from sashelp.vmember
where libname = "SAPEng " and memname like "BIC%"
;
quit;
See if that helps.

Note that the value of LIBNAME will always be in uppercase in the dictionary tables. So you would need
libname = "SAPENG"
